Abstract

Merge is the origin of the word merger that we currently know, which comes from a word which means in Indonesian, namely to combine or fuse. According to the definition of the Encyclopedia of Banking and Finance, merger itself is defined as combining two or more entities or companies, where the large one takes the small one and then the one who continues the business usually uses the same name. Meanwhile, according to the republican government, a merger is defined as a legal act carried out by two or more companies to merge with another existing company and then the merging companies are dissolved.
